Poor residents belonging to a Hindu dominated locality in Kerala’s Kuttipuram were denied drinking water for supporting the Citizenship Amendment Act (CAA) passed by the Narendra Modi led central government, Janam TV has reported.
The report claimed that an individual living near the locality used to supply them drinking water but refused to do so after finding out that the residents support CAA.
Seva Bharti activists later rushed to the rescue of the residents and provided drinking water.
It may be recalled that soon after the enactment of CAA, the state witnessed large scale protests which was aided by radical Islamist group PFI. The mobs were also spurred on by Islamist journalists who spread fake news.
The Communist Kerala government too has been a vocal critic of the act and has vowed to stall its implementation in the state. It has also knocked on the doors of the SC to try and get the act repelled.
